Historical Context: From Physical Wallets to Digital Wallets
Digital payment methods trace back to early online banking systems of the 1990s, but only gained significant traction with the advent of smartphone technology in the late 2000s. Platforms such as PayPal revolutionized online transactions by providing a secure, user-friendly interface. Today, the industry has expanded into a diverse ecosystem encompassing mobile wallets, cryptocurrencies, peer-to-peer transfer apps, and contactless payment methods.
Key Drivers Behind the Adoption of Advanced Digital Payment Platforms
- Security Enhancements: Robust encryption, biometric authentication, and transaction monitoring have elevated consumer confidence.
- Convenience and Speed: Instantaneous transactions and seamless integrations reduce waiting times and administrative overhead.
- Global Accessibility: Mobile internet penetration enables underserved populations to participate in the digital economy.
Industry Insights and Data Trends
According to recent industry reports, global digital payment transaction volume is projected to reach $10 trillion in 2025—a sharp increase from $4.1 trillion in 2021. This rapid growth underscores a paradigm shift driven by innovations such as QR code payments, digital currencies, and blockchain technology.
Furthermore, the adoption of contactless payments soared by 150% during the COVID-19 pandemic, a trend that highlights the importance of safety and hygiene in financial exchanges.

Future Outlook: Blockchain, AI, and the Next-Gen Payment Ecosystem
| Technology | Impact on Payment Industry | Examples |
|---|---|---|
| Blockchain | Decentralization, transparency, fraud reduction | Cryptocurrencies, cross-border payments |
| AI & ML | Fraud detection, personalization, customer support chatbots | Fraud analytics platforms, smart assistants |
| IoT | Automated payments, real-time device data exchanges | Smart appliances, connected vehicles |
